Alessandra Gorini is the leading founder and head of Y4PT at Youth For Public Transport. Alessandra has over 20 years of experience in the transportation industry, starting their career at Rai - Radiotelevisione Italiana S.p.A. in 1990 as Chief Editor International Broadcasting. Alessandra then spent time at Greenpeace and WWF in international communications before joining UITP in 1998 as President's Program Coordinator and Executive Relations. In 2005, they became the Youth Project leading Coordinator where they worked until 2011. Alessandra is a strong advocate for youth engagement in the transportation industry and has been instrumental in developing Y4PT into the successful organization it is today.

Alessandra Gorini has a master's degree in Biological Sciences from Università degli Studi di Roma 'La Sapienza'.
